The "door zone" is the space of 2-4 feet adjacent to parallel parked, double parked, or quit cars and trucks. While biking in the "door zone," a cyclist can experience a severe injury and even fatality if a door is instantly opened up right into their course of traveling. Dooring frequently happens when a bicyclist is riding along the side of a street where there are parked vehicles. Your eyes have to be trained when driving-- not into parked vehicles-- which leaves you at risk to dooring mishaps. When vehicle drivers toss their doors widen into the roadway, they are in charge of guaranteeing that it's risk-free to do so and failing this; they can be held liable for any type of losses that bikers suffer consequently. There have actually been numerous legal cases where insurance provider claim the "dooring" crash was actually caused by the bike biker. They assert the bicyclist fell short to move to the left, stopped working to decrease, or failed to search for cars and truck doors being opened instantly. It is argued by these insurer that cyclists should understand vehicles to their left being inhabited.

Cyclists currently need to seek fractures, gravel, cars turning in front of them, and cars coming up from behind them. Now it is suggested they should be looking very carefully inside each lorry they pass-- to see to it no one is inside! Such an argument is absurd, but has actually been made generally by insurance companies. While vehicle drivers or passengers are normally responsible for ensuring it's risk-free to open their vehicle doors, bicyclists can share mistake if they were riding recklessly, distracted, or breaking website traffic regulations.
